Output 28df4e3a16d755951613ebcbfe3d83bb950de1eb763038def47f83df22f0d9aa:10

value
25326812
script pubkey
OP_0 OP_PUSHBYTES_20 3b675b897d57bddc56ecae88ac4c452d41ed45f8
address
bc1q8dn4hzta277ac4hv46y2cnz994q7630c90g6f5
transaction
28df4e3a16d755951613ebcbfe3d83bb950de1eb763038def47f83df22f0d9aa
spent
true